Wake up in the mountains. Chase waterfalls in the jungle.

Climb Mount Kinabalu — the highest point in Southeast Asia — for a sunrise that slaps your soul awake.

Trek through Crocker Range, where mist and moss cover untouched trails. Raft the Kiulu River or Padas River if you’re chasing adrenaline. Then slow it down with a Kinabatangan River wildlife cruise — think wild orangutans, pygmy elephants, and crocodiles in their actual habitat.

Want something deeper? Danum Valley is the real jungle. Remote. Raw. No crowds. Just you, the trees, and nature at its wildest.

Looking for the best islands in Sabah to visit? Here’s where the magic happens.

Start with the holy trinity of diving: Sipadan, Mabul, and Kapalai.
Sipadan’s one of the top dive sites on Earth — sea turtles, barracudas, reef sharks. Permits are limited, and serious divers book months ahead. Don’t wait.

Need peace over adrenaline? Lankayan Island is your barefoot, private-island escape. No crowds. Just you, the sea, and white sand that looks AI-generated.

Closer to Kota Kinabalu, Tunku Abdul Rahman Marine Park gives you coral reefs, snorkelling, and island hopping all in one easy day trip.

And if you're here for once-in-a-lifetime moments, Selingan Turtle Island lets you watch endangered sea turtles nest and hatch in the wild. Real, raw, and unforgettable.
